Luton Town Preview – Can the Hatters avoid defeat against the leaders?

Luton Town have made a decent start to their season, winning five of their opening 14. The Hatters were tipped to be in a relegation scrap this term, but Town have been nowhere near the bottom three up until now.

Despite their decent start, Nathan Jones’ boys have sealed just one win in six. Since a 1-0 victory over Rotherham United at the New York Stadium, Luton have drawn three and lost one. Last weekend, Town were second best at the Cardiff City Stadium, losing 4-0 in South Wales.

Norwich City Preview – Another away win for the Canaries?

Daniel Farke’s Norwich City had a tough time in the Premier League last season, finishing rock bottom on just 21 points. However, the Canaries are not planning on staying in the Championship for long, as Farke’s troops are top having taken an impressive 28 points so far.

City are unbeaten since a shock 1-0 home loss to Derby County in early October, going on to win seven and draw three of the following ten. After three wins in a row, Norwich were held to a 1-1 draw by Coventry City at Carrow Road last time out. Nevertheless, they kept their place at the top of the table.

Luton Town vs Norwich City Betting Advice

These two sides met in the first round of the Carabao Cup at the start of the season, with Luton sealing an excellent 3-1 home win. James Collins was on fire in that one, helping himself to a treble.

The last league meetings between the two clubs was back in the 2006-07 Championship season, with the Canaries beating the Hatters 3-2 both home and away.
